Bomber Saw
Life-Link Snow Saw
October 4, 2004
Don't trust shovel saws, as they are too flexible and short for cutting columns in the snow pack. Basically they are about as useful as a ski pole. Plus, it needs to be attached to the shovel handle in order to use it. This leaves you without a shovel for testing and shaping your snowpit. Bottom Line-Go with the independent snow saw. It's not heavy, and allows you to work much faster in the backcountry.

5x is good enough
Life-Link 5X Magnifier
August 18, 2004
Using the 20x pen is not always great in the backcountry...hard to handle, easily fogs, and the hole is too small for viewing. With the 5X Magnifier, none of these pitfalls exist, however it is not as detailed. This does not make a big difference because it allows for enough identification between snow formations and facet types. Unless your studying snow science, this tool is great for easy identifications of snow types.
